
I've never bonded with octavia until this guy came along. I mean I've used octave fuzz on recordings but live I never cared for it. But this little guy has stuck in the line up for my past five or six gigs and has become a part of many songs be it musically or to make some extra dischord.
I don't really use the left side much except for at home fucking around. Cool fuzz sounds on both ends of the switch just not something I'd use in my bands currently. But yeah Octave side, totally rad. Even sounds cool as a light rhythm fuzz with major barre chords. Really makes the major 3rd sound sexy and fucked.

Oh and if you have one of these, put it in a feedback loop. One of the few fuzzes that doesn't destroy your ears in a feedback loop, actually makes different textures. Yep yep.
So yeah, I really like it. Goes well before my Super Tri-fuzz or whatever main fuzz I'm using at the time. Put a phaser in between them and have instant Pisces Iscariot lead tones.
